Pediatric Unit Visiting Guidelines
Who may visit
- Parents, grandparents, or designated significant other may visit 24 hours a day
- All other visitors are welcome to visit per patient/family discretion.
- Siblings may visit if accompanied by an adult; If patient is infectious, sibling must stay in patients room
- Visitors less than 14 years of age need to be accompanied by an adult.
- Visitors are not allowed to visit when a parent/guardian is not present without prior parental permission.
Parent(s) / guardian(s), adult family member(s) are encouraged to stay with their child during their hospitalization, in order to provide a loving, secure, and familiar environment for their child. Sleeper chairs/cots and continental breakfast are made available for those who stay overnight.
Visitor Screening and Registration
Pediatrics is locked 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. In order for visitors to enter the department they must request permission to enter by using the phone outside the unit.
Visitors are asked to sign in at the nurse's station and complete the visitor's health screen. Visitors are also asked to please wash your hands before having contact with the child.
Visitors are encouraged to bring gifts, support and encouragement to child and parents. Balloons must be Mylar, latex-free and without a sand weight.
Please refrain from bringing illness or exposure to communicable diseases. Visitors must be free from any of these symptoms in the past 24 hours:
- Fever
- Rash
- Diarrhea
- Vomiting
- Upper respiratory infections
- Cold sores or shingles
Exposure to chicken pox or other communicable disease within the past three weeks.
